There are lots of possibilities!. It depends upon what type of music you're looking for!.!.!. classic/traditional, contemporary/in traditional style, or contemporary/current!. Are you looking for something Turkish, Greek, Egyptian, Lebanese!.!.!.!?!?

Classic/Traditional
Omm Kolsoum/Umm Khulthum (many spelling variations)
George Abdo
Eddie “the Sheik” Kochak
Farid el-Atrache
Mohammed el-Bakkar

Contemporary music in traditional style
Emad Sayyah
Chalf Hassan
Hossam Ramzy
Mostafa Sax

Contemporary/Current
Hakim (very good, popular)
Amr Diab (very good, popular)
Tarkan (very good, popular)
Cheb Mami
Pe-Ko music
